Display
Type | Color IPS Screen (16M colors Colors) | |
Touch | Yes | No |
Size | 5.7 inches, 1080 x 1920 pixels | 2.4 inches, 240 x 320 pixels |
Aspect Ratio | 16:9 | 4:3 |
PPI | ~ 386 PPI | ~ 167 PPI |

Technical
OS | Android v7.0 (Nougat) | |
Chipset | Mediatek Helio P20 | |
CPU | 1.6 GHz, Octa Core Processor | |
GPU | Mali-T880MP2 | |
